
The Fort Campbell Lady Falcons and the University Heights Lady Blazers faced off in the 8th District Championship at the Stadium of Champions soccer fields on Wednesday night. And it was the latter that was able to come out of the gates hot and get the 8-1 win.
Kendall Hancock was the driving force in the win for the Lady Blazers, as she was able to score two goals and give UHA an early lead just two minutes into the game.
The Lady Blazers were able to score four more goals in the first half of play, and they took a 6-1 lead into the break. Two of them came from Skyler Cantrell, while Kate Adams and Audrey Perry each got a goal of their own.
With just under 13 minutes left to go in the first half, Alyssa Garcia scored Fort Campbell’s only goal of the game off of a rebound.
Maggie Mohon put one into the back of the net, and Hancock scored one more to extend the lead and secure the victory for the Lady Blazers.
Both teams will be looking ahead to the regional tournament, and the matchups will be announced in the coming days.
